1. Fix Your Technical Website Foundation

Your website is the digital front door of your business. If a potential customer clicks your link and the page takes more than a few seconds to display, they will click away and visit a competitor instead. A thorough technical health check uncovers broken links pixelated images, and slow loading speeds that ruin the user experience. Making sure your site is responsive and looks beautiful on mobile phones is also essential, as most web traffic across Australasia now happens on smartphones.

2. Supercharge Your Regional and Local Visibility

If you run a service-based business or a physical store, you need local people to find you the exact moment they search for your services online. This is where advanced local search strategies become your ultimate business tool. You must check that your business name physical address, and phone number are identical across every online directory. Updating your Google Business Profile with fresh weekly posts real photos of your team, and new five-star customer reviews will instantly tell search engines that your business is active, trusted, and ready to be recommended to users.

3. Review Your Content Quality and Trust Signals

Search engines like Google want to show their users helpful, accurate and dependable information written by true industry experts. This set of quality guidelines is known as EEAT, which stands for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ness and Trustworthiness. To win this trust, your blog articles and web pages should share real-world stories, case studies and helpful step-by-step guides that solve your customers' problems. Moving away from generic robotic descriptions and sharing authentic insights proves to both humans and search engines that you have authority as a leader in your field.

  • Standard SEO has a focus on improving your website visibility on a global scale and is perfect for online shops that sell to anyone. Local SEO has a focus on targeting customers in your specific town or neighborhood. It optimizes your Google Business Profile and local directory listings so that when nearby people search for emergency services your local shop shows up first.
